Text

(A)The owners of a protected cell captive insurance company, shall not, by virtue of being owners of the protected cell captive insurance company, be the owners or participants of any protected cell of the protected cell captive insurance company.
(B)The participants of a protected cell shall not, by virtue of being such participants, be the owners of the protected cell captive insurance company or participants or owners of any other protected cell of the protected cell captive insurance company.
(C)No participant contract shall take effect without the superintendent's prior written approval.
